West Ham United are eyeing Real Madrid striker Javier Hernandez.
Chicharito is currently on-loan at Real from Manchester United, but has struggled for minutes under coach Carlo Ancelotti.
Hernandez has less than 18 months left on his United contract, meaning United cash in on him this year to avoid losing him for nothing in 2016.
AS says Real Madrid are unlikely to turn his deal permanent at the end of the season, which has West Ham weighing up a bid for the Mexico international.
